Taos is a city located in Callaway County, Cole County, and Osage County Missouri. Taos has a 2024 population of 1,167. Taos is currently growing at a rate of 0.43% annually and its population has increased by 1.74%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 1,147 in 2020.

The average household income in Taos is $113,685 with a poverty rate of 3.84%. The median rental costs in recent years comes to - per month, and the median house value is -. The median age in Taos is 46.1 years, 44.1 years for males, and 48.3 years for females.

98.16% of Taos residents speak only English, while 1.84% speak other languages. The non-English language spoken by the largest group is Spanish, which is spoken by 1.51% of the population.

99.76% of Taos residents were born in the United States, with 87.53% having been born in Missouri. 0% of residents are not US citizens. Of those not born in the United States, the largest percentage are from Latin America.
